“He is alive,” – Governor Nasir El-Rufai Not In Intensive Care, Says Kaduna Chief Of Staff

The Chief of Staff to Governor Nasir El-Rufai of Kaduna state, Muhammad Sani Dattijo has dismissed reports that the governor is in the Intensive Care Unit.

Writing with the handle @Dattijo posted on Monday, he CoS disclosed Governor El-Rufai is working from the isolation centre.

On Monday, Governor El-Rufai attended a virtual meeting with members of his cabinet. The meeting was Chaired by his deputy, Hadiza Balarabe.

However, the Chief of Staff who posted a photo of El-Rufai live chatting with other cabinet members during the meeting, says the Governor is alive and well and working from isolation.

“To all the folks tweeting about him being in ICU, he is alive, well and working from isolation”.

The governor in his response to the reports said, “Earlier today, I took 2 hours out of isolation to attend the daily virtual meeting of State Standing Committee on COVID-19, chaired by Deputy Governor DrHadiza Balarabe.

“Since there is some fake news circulating that I am in an ICU in a Lagos hospital the ICU picture will help debunk the evil news!

“For the avoidance of any doubt, I have been isolated for the past 24 days in a wing of the Government House, Kaduna undergoing treatment for coronavirus from doctors of the State Ministry of Health.

Last week, NewsWireNGR recalls that the Governor of Kaduna State had said he is yet to recover from Coronavirus and urged Nigerians to ignored news suggesting otherwise.

In a tweet, he wrote through his handle, “KADUNA UPDATE: Earlier Wednesday 10am-2pm, I took few hours during isolation to chair a virtual meeting of the State Executive Council. I haven’t been cleared of Covid-19 yet & will personally announce when confirmed negative. Ignore all fake news even if you like it.”.
